Ive heard this from a couple of people at my lgs, and just want to make sure that its correct.

Force powers that increase your movement no longer stack? So, if you were playing GOWK (I know, I know), he cant use Knight Speed 2xs, but he can use Knight Speed, and then spend another FP to move an additional 2sqs?

Yep, you guys are correct. Force Powers never stack on top of each other. Thus, you have never been able to use Knight/Master Speed twice on the same turn. Spending a FP to move 2 extra squares is considered "Move Faster" according to the rule book, so technically, it's a use of a different ability. So with GOWK you can move 18 total (12 base + 4 for Knight Speed + 2 for Move Faster).
